Would anyone be able to share some information on creating timeseries objects from external .xlsx files at the command line? I don't want to have to go through the tstools GUI because I would like to create these objects as part of a larger program.
The webpage at http://www.mathworks.co.uk/help/matlab/data_analysis/time-series-objects.html#brenqws-3 provides an example of creating timeseries objects from an array in the base workspace, but not from external files.
